Output 80c5957ee5980f84877bcde088f6806bf412c35484c6b868ae36ca6592801533:1

value
1041400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9dcacda307fc56f2ae73e972691d0bfc565bf130 OP_EQUALVERIFY OP_CHECKSIG
address
1FPL38rvt1qF5pZYNNKQk3fRAySAH189LS
transaction
80c5957ee5980f84877bcde088f6806bf412c35484c6b868ae36ca6592801533
spent
true